Barnidge had seven catches on 11 targets for 53 yards and a touchdown Sunday against the Cardinals.
EDGE Analysis
After seeing his four-game touchdown streak end in Week 7, when he still had 101 receiving yards, Barnidge found the end zone again Sunday, his sixth touchdown in the last six games. The production continues to surprise, as Barnidge scored just three touchdowns in his career before this season. Up next is a tough Week 9 trip to Cincinnati, with the possibility that Johnny Manziel could be under center after Josh McCown took a number of big hits to his injured shoulder and ribs during Sunday's game.

Barnidge turned in another excellent effort with six catches for 101 yards on seven targets, but failed to find the end zone for the first time in five weeks Sunday in St. Louis.
EDGE Analysis
The 30-year-old tight end's surprisingly strong season continued, but he was held back by Cleveland's overall ineptitude on offense. Barnidge has looked nearly unstoppable of late, with five touchdowns and three 100-yard efforts over the past five weeks. The only thing working against him right now is the shoulder injury suffered by quarterback Josh McCown, which could force the mercurial Johnny Manziel back into the starting role.

Barnidge had three catches on nine targets for 39 yards and two touchdowns Sunday against the Broncos, extending his touchdown streak to four games.
EDGE Analysis
Barnidge has found the end zone five times during his streak, as he's clearly developed excellent chemistry with quarterback Josh McCown, who has targeted the tight end 19 times in the last two games. However, the Week 7 matchup against the Rams could be a tough one, as St. Louis boasts one of the better pass rushes in the NFL and Barnidge may be needed for more blocking.

Barnidge caught eight passes off of 10 targets for 139 yards and a touchdown in Sunday's win over Baltimore.
EDGE Analysis
Even in what was a clouded Browns receiving corps, few could have expected Barnidge to lead the team in receptions through five weeks. His 24 catches already top a career high and there may be more where that came from. Barnidge was targeted just six times in the season's first two weeks, but has seen 26 passes come in his direction in the three games since. Without many distinguished targets in Cleveland and a quarterback geared toward ball control, expect the 6-foot-6 veteran to continue to be featured prominently.

Barnidge caught all six of his targets for 75 yards and a touchdown in Sunday's 30-27 loss at San Diego.
EDGE Analysis
Barnidge was involved throughout the game (three receptions for 40 yards in the first half), but his spectacular one-handed, 19-yard circus catch late in the fourth quarter was the highlight. That reception put the ball on the Chargers' one-yard line, and he fittingly scored two plays later. The journeyman TE has become one of Josh McCown's favorite targets, with 12 receptions for 180 yards and two touchdowns over the last two games. It remains to be seen if Barnidge can keep things going, but he's seeing a ton of snaps, so it doesn't seem that unrealistic. Next week, he'll face a beatable Ravens' secondary.

Barnidge led the Browns with six catches, 105 yards and a touchdown on 10 targets in Sunday's loss to the Raiders.
EDGE Analysis
Barnidge has clearly established himself as the team's top pass-catching tight end, and he managed to get himself open consistently against the Raiders. Defenses will have to start paying more attention to the 30-year-old as the season goes on, but he and quarterback Josh McCown appear to have enough chemistry to make Barnidge worth a good look in most formats.
